Presentation Transcript


  1. OAA Math Terms

  2. y-axis • the vertical number line in a coordinate plane

  3. expression • a group of symbols that make a mathematical statement

  4. generate • To create or come up with

  5. coordinates • Ordered pairs that identify points on a coordinate plane. (x,y)

  6. function • An equation that shows a relationship

  7. equivalent • equal in amount or value

  8. inverse • The opposite

  9. variable • a letter that represents an unknown number

  10. evaluate • To find the value of a numerical or algebraic expression or equation

  11. equation • a mathematical statement that two expressions are equal • Must have an equals sign

  12. X-axis • the horizontal line on a graph

  13. rule • an equation for determining unknown numbers

  14. ratio • Proportionate relationship between 2 numbers

  15. circumference • Distance around a circle

  16. diameter • line from one endpoint of a circle to another that passes through the center

  17. perimeter • Distance around a shape

  18. Surface area • Combined area of all the surfaces of a shape

  19. determine • Come up with or figure out

  20. volume • Area contained inside a shape

  21. plot • To mark on a coordinate graph
